Anti-Defamation League, 1961-1981

 File — Box: 3, Folder: 9

Scope and Contents

Tentative table of contents for “Extremist Groups in the United States: A Curriculum Guide for Secondary Schools,” by the Anti-Defamation League of B’nai B’rith, n.d.; printed publication, Violence, the Ku Klux Klan and the Struggle for Equality: An Informational and Instructional Kit, prepared and published by the Connecticut Education Association, the Council on Interracial Books for Children, and the National Education Association, with attached column by Albert Shanker, criticizing the publication as misrepresentative of overall American attitudes, 1981; Swastika 1960: The Epidemic of anti-Semitic Vandalism in America, 1961; correspondence expressing concern over upsurge in anti-Semitic vandalism in suburban communities, 1980-81; resolution adopted by 1981 NYSUT Representative Assembly, “Response to the Growth of the Ku Klux Klan”

Dates

  • 1961-1981
